Steelers QB Ben Roethlisberger among frontrunners for passing mark in 2019

In 2018, Pittsburgh Steelers quarterback Ben Roethlisberger led the league in passing yards with 5,129. Roethlisberger also led the league in passing attempts, completions and interceptions. In other words, Roethlisberger threw the ball a ton. Will he do it again in 2019?

Not according to Odds Shark. They put out their odds for which quarterbacks are most likely to lead the NFL in passing yards in 2019. Big Ben isn’t the favorite.

At this point it’s hard to bet against Kansas City Chiefs quarterback Patrick Mahomes for any honors. He and Big Ben were neck and neck for the passing title all season long. With Antonio Brown gone from Pittsburgh, we could see a return to more running the football which could easily dig into Roethlisberger’s passing numbers.

It’s hard to imagine Roethlisberger topping last season but anything is possible. An injury or two could completely change the dynamic of this team.
